The Lewis share price slumped to its lowest level in seven years on Friday after a trading update revealed that the soon-to-be released interim results would show earnings down by as much as a staggering 45% on the financial 2016 interims. The share fell 8% to R38 in morning trade before recovering to close at R40.27, a fall of 3.3% on the day. 25 Oct 2016

The second edition of the 2016 Truth Loyalty Whitepaper, one of the most comprehensive snapshots of the current state of loyalty in South Africa, has been released. It indicates that more South Africans are using loyalty programmes than in 2015 and the biggest growth (at 13%) can be seen among the younger population (under 25 years of age), among those with a household income of R20,000 or less (up 9.5%) and among men (up 7%). 21 Oct 2016
